2. Set Clear Goals and Priorities

 

Freelancers often juggle a plethora of tasks, and without a clear roadmap, chaos can ensue.

The art of staying organized involves setting precise goals and priorities to streamline your workflow. Start by prioritizing tasks, focusing on high-priority items that align with long-term goals, and saving low-priority tasks for later.

If you can complete high-priority tasks first, you’ll ensure you’re constantly making progress and staying on track, making your freelance life much more manageable.

 

3. Utilize Digital Tools for Efficiency

 

In the digital age, you can leverage technology to supercharge your freelance business. From cloud storage solutions like Dropbox and Google Drive to store important documents and files to social media schedulers that save you precious time, the options are vast.

Consider exploring AI-powered tools for tasks like automating email responses or scheduling appointments.

These digital companions and productivity tools can dramatically enhance your efficiency, organization, and overall productivity, freeing you up to focus on the core aspects of your freelancing gig.

4. Embrace Automation

 

Speaking of AI, don’t shy away from the potential of automation. Whether it’s managing your emails, automating invoicing, or using chatbots for client inquiries, automation can be a game-changer.

By delegating routine and time-consuming tasks to AI or specialized software, you’ll not only increase your productivity but also keep your freelance business well-organized.

This allows you to focus on the more creative and high-value aspects of your work while maintaining efficiency in your daily operations.

 

5. Craft a Detailed Schedule

 

To supercharge your organization, it’s essential to create a detailed schedule. Start with a daily to-do list. List your client work, meetings, and tasks, writing down what needs to be done the next day. This small step can significantly boost your productivity and keep your daily routine well-organized.

If you want to go even further, develop a weekly or monthly schedule to help you plan your projects and activities more efficiently.

6. Optimize Your Workspace

 

If you’re looking to supercharge your organizational skills, start by crafting a workspace that sets you up for success. Your working area should be clean and free from as many distractions as possible!

Designate a space where you can dive into your tasks with utter focus. Having a dedicated and organized workspace can significantly boost your productivity and help you conquer your to-dos efficiently.

If you struggle working from home or having a designated working space, consider coffee shops or coworking spots where you can get quality work done without distraction!

 

7. Master Project and Task Management

 

As a freelancer, mastering the art of project and task management is paramount. It’s essential to know how to handle your work with finesse. While not all tasks carry the same weight or are equal, some may require more time, effort, and attention than others.

Utilize top project management tools like Asana, Trello, or Monday.com to streamline your work processes and complete tasks based on priority. Learn how to create task lists, set deadlines, and collaborate efficiently using these great tools!

With the right approach to project and task management, you’ll be better equipped to tackle your freelance projects with precision and organization.

 

8. Keep Your Finances in Order

 

For many freelancers, managing finances can become a daunting aspect of running their own business. This includes handling tasks like invoicing, expense tracking, and keeping up with business legal documents. But the truth is, these financial aspects don’t have to be overwhelming.

Create a sound business plan, set up a filing system for tax forms, and keep track of your income and expenses with efficient tools and record-keeping.

With proper financial organization, you can ensure that managing your earnings remains a rewarding part of your freelance journey, rather than a headache.

10. Balance Work and Life

 

Achieving a healthy work-life balance is a critical component of staying organized as a freelancer. Many freelancers struggle to set clear boundaries between work and personal life, which can lead to burnout and decreased productivity.

To maintain an effective work-life balance, set aside free time for your personal life, hobbies, and relaxation. Understand that self-care isn’t just a luxury; it’s a necessity for your freelance career.

Most freelancers find that when they prioritize their well-being and personal time, they become more organized, focused, and productive during their work hours! Remember to invest in yourself to ensure a balanced and successful freelance journey.
